What’s the cheapest day of the week to fly from Toronto Pearson Airport to Perth?

The average price of all fl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Perth clicked on KAYAK for each day over the last 12 months.
If your flying dates are flexible, you should consider flying to Perth on a Tuesday, as we generally find the cheapest rates on that day for this route. On the other hand, Friday is the most expensive day to fly from Toronto Pearson Airport to Perth. For your return ticket, we recommend flying on a Saturday and avoiding Tuesdays for the best deals.

What is the cheapest month to fly from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Perth?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Perth,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.
The cheapest month for fl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Perth is April, where tickets cost C$ 2,612 on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and September, where the average cost of tickets is C$ 3,436 and C$ 3,151 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Perth?

To calculate daily average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each day before departure over the last year for fl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Perth,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each month.
To get a below average price on the flight from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Perth, you should book around 1 week before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 69 days before departure.

Overall excellent but the Captain kept the seat belt sign on for far too long, especially at the beginning and end of the flight. It was 2 hours after take-off before the crew were able to start the service (on an 11 hour night flight, reducing our sleeping time) and the seat belt sign on went on during breakfast (90 mins before landing) and was not turned off again until we landed. This made for an uncomfortable journey of trying to limit fluid intake because it was unclear when the toilets would be available for use.
